286. Strengthen for service, Lord, the hands

1 Strengthen for service, Lord, the hands
That holy things have taken;
Let ears that now have heard thy songs
To clamor never waken.

2 Lord, may the tongues which 'Holy' sang
Keep free from all deceiving;
The eyes which saw thy love be bright,
Thy blessed hope perceiving.

3 The feet that tread thy hallowed courts
From light do thou not banish;
The bodies by thy body fed
With thy new life replenish.

Amen.

Text Information
First Line: Strengthen for service, Lord, the hands
Language: English
Publication Date: 1958
Topic: Sacraments and Rites: Post-Communion
Source: Syriac, Liturgy of Malabar ; Tr. English Hymnal, 1906
Copyright: Words from The English Hymnal by permission of The Oxford University Press
Notes: Now Public Domain
Tune Information
Name: ACH GOTT UND HERR
Adapter & Harmonizer: J. S. Bach, 1685 - 1750
Meter: 8 7, 8 7.
Key: A Major
Source: As Hymnodus Sacer, 1625
